Dahinden talks sasquatch

Cool old radio interview with René Dahinden from 1957.

He talks about the Ruby Creek incident, among other things. René was one of a kind.

Interesting to me that I don’t believe they ever use the word “bigfoot” in this 10 minute conversation.
